added target for installing the circ rules
[Evergreen.git] / Evergreen / Makefile
1 # ------------------------------------------------------------------------
2 # Evergreen makefile
3 # ------------------------------------------------------------------------
4
5 IMAGE=$(WEBDIR)/images
6
7 all:    xul 
8
9
10 install:        images-install circ-install
11
12 xul:
13         make -C staff_client
14
15 images-install:
16         @echo "Installing images to $(IMAGE)";
17         cp -r images $(WEBDIR)
18         ln -sf $(IMAGE)/map.jpg $(IMAGE)/cartographic.jpg
19         ln -sf $(IMAGE)/bigpinesLogo.jpg $(IMAGE)/main_logo.jpg
20         ln -sf $(IMAGE)/open_book.gif $(IMAGE)/"mixed material.jpg"
21         ln -sf $(IMAGE)/movie.jpg $(IMAGE)/"moving image.jpg"
22         ln -sf $(IMAGE)/music_icon.jpg $(IMAGE)/"notated music.jpg"
23         ln -sf $(IMAGE)/smallpinesLogo.jpg $(IMAGE)/"small_logo.jpg"
24         ln -sf $(IMAGE)/computer.jpg $(IMAGE)/"software, multimedia.jpg"
25         ln -sf $(IMAGE)/speaker.gif $(IMAGE)/"sound recording-musical.jpg"
26         ln -sf $(IMAGE)/speaker.gif $(IMAGE)/"sound recording-nonmusical.jpg"
27         ln -sf $(IMAGE)/speaker.gif $(IMAGE)/"sound recording.jpg"
28         ln -sf $(IMAGE)/camera.gif $(IMAGE)/"still images.jpg"
29         ln -sf $(IMAGE)/open_book.gif $(IMAGE)/text.jpg
30         ln -sf $(IMAGE)/book_icon.jpeg $(IMAGE)/"three dimensional object.jpg"
31
32 circ-install:
33         mkdir -p $(CIRCRULESDIR)
34         cp circ_rules/*.rules $(CIRCRULESDIR)/
35
36 clean:
37         make -C staff_client clean